Find the a volume and b surface area of this cube. Dimensions are in millimeters. Height =5 length=5 width=5

Directrix (directrix):

Volume of a cube is the cube of an edge and equals 5^3 = 125 cubic millimeters. A cube has six faces, all congruent squares of side 5. The area of one of the square faces is 5*5 = 25 square millimeters The surface area of the cube = 6 * (25) = 150 square millimeters.
